1. Where did you get the idea for the band name, you plan it or came out just like that?

So I came up with the band name. It originally came from the idea that music that has an impact can haunt you. Although, full disclosure, I had no idea it was the name of a Pokemon. It was a total accident but it certainly worked out well for us and what we’re going for?

2. Why did you want to play this genre?

I think our band is genre-less. Like we touched on so many things: Pop, Rock, Pop-Punk, EDM, Future Bass, Hip-Hop…we want every single song to touch on something new. We’re very lucky to have such a strong vocalist in Lucy. There’s literally nothing she can’t do.

3. Did you know each other before the band was formed?

Mike, our guitarist, is my best friend. I’ve known him for years. I met Lucy a few years back and we became friends because we played a show together. Mark and I met through a mutual friend. We all knew each other in one way or another. We’ve been super lucky to just get along and jell in such a profound way.

10. Have any of you ever suffered from stage fright? Any tip for beginners on how to beat that?

I have extreme stage fright. I think what I did at first was just look down while I played so I wouldn’t worry about making eye contact but as I started to feel the music more and more I just got lost. I think you just gotta feel your own songs and move like you do when they hit you. It takes time for sure.
